Since the nasty breakup between Hideo Kojima and Konami has been taking place, there has been rumors left and right about Kojima’s employment status. One week Kojima was still an employee, the next week he wasn’t, the next week he Konami claimed Kojima was on a vacation. In October, the New Yorker reported that Kojima was in-fact still an employee, and under a non-compete clause until December.
It is now December 15th, and Hideo Kojima is finally an ex-employee for Konami. Thanks to an interview with Japan’s Nikkei, we now know that Kojima may have his own studio soon. Hideo and Sony are currently in the process of securing a partnership.
